How do I back up my bookmarks firefox on Onedrive

I work for the helpdesk and I will try to find a solution to the customer who uses Firefox as your primary browser, but we must change the location of the bookmarks and be able to synchronize on OneDrive and all new bookmarks should be put here.

Thanks for your help

Unfortunately, this is not possible. The places.sqlite file must stay inside the profile folder in order to work properly. It is a security measure.

In addition, please note that the places.sqlite file stores more information than just your bookmarks. Your browsing history and download history is stored in this file also.

  • How can I return to 6.3 4.0 I have never had a problem with 3.6 and now 4.0 crashes all the time tell me how to go back

    How can I return to 4.0 3.6 I've never had a problem with 3.6 and now 4.0 crashes all the time tell me how to go back

    Downgrade to Firefox 3.6 first of all uninstall Firefox 4, but do not select the option 'remove my Firefox personal data '. If you select this option, it will delete your bookmarks, passwords and other user data.

    Then you can install the latest version of Firefox 3.6 available to http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/firefox/all-older.html - it will automatically use your favorite courses, passwords etc.

    I recommend, to avoid possible problems with decommissioning, accessing your profile folder and delete the following files if they exist - extensions.cache, extensions.rdf, extensions.ini, extensions.sqlite and localstore.rdf. Delete these files will force Firefox to rebuild the list of installed extensions, check their compatibility and cancel the toolbar customizations.

    For more information on how to find your profile folder, see https://support.mozilla.com/kb/Profiles

  • How can I copy restored c:\documents and settings\myusername\favorites\bookmarks at tab bookmarks Firefox bookmarks?

    My computer crashed and I had to restore it to its condition of purchase (2008). I had backed up all my data on Mozy. After the restoration of 12 GB of files, the 'Favorites' folder is in C:\Documents and Settings\myusername\favorites. The old shortcuts are in the folder, but I can't have them at my bookmarks Firefox tab. How can I do this?

    You can't do it this way. Those are the Favorites of IE and Firefox can't handle these files. You need to export your IE Favorites in bookmarks.htm format so that you then import this file into Firefox.

    In Internet Explorer:

    File > Import/Export - Export to HTML file

    then in Firefox:

    Bookmarks > show all bookmarks-> import and backup - import HTML... = HTML file

  • My PC crashed. Restored on a new record and a new installation of FireFox. I can still access all the files. How do I take the old bookmarks if there is no backup?

    My PC crashed. Restored on a new record and a new installation of FireFox. I can still access all the files on the old drive. How do I take the old bookmarks if no backup exists, or has been completed? Does not save bookmarks of FireFox auto? If, then what is the file name and where is normally stored by FireFox?

    In fact, it can be easier...

    If you have the old drive connected as, say, drive E, go to:

    E:\Users\username
    

    Then click in the address bar and paste it after this and press ENTER to open it:

    \AppData\Roaming\Mozilla\Firefox\Profiles
    

    Normally, you have only one file, which has a random string followed by "default." In this case, click on this file and find the subfolder bookmarkbackups.

    If you find multiple profile folders, look inside to find the most recently updated backups.

    To restore the backup files, see: restore bookmarks from a backup or move them to another computer
